Default V50 Indicators won't work - pic

Hi All

I'm having problems with my indicators (V50 2.0D 2007). I know exactly what it is and how to fix it, but don't have the part.

The indicators won't work when the stalk is activated. I've disassembled the stalk and sourced the fault - the pins on the connector have snapped off. I've bent the remaining ones up so they do make a connection but it is intermittent.

Now, I don't want to buy a whole new stalk just for this part. Does anyone know where I might be able to source a replacement? The part would be a matter of pence, however I am prepared to spend pounds cos I can't imagine anyone's going to sell it for 20p!

I suspect the chances of getting one as an individual component is slim to none. Couple of years ago I had a similar issue with a copper connector on an old car and decided to make my own. I got some copper sheet (0.5 mm) from eBay for a few quid, cut the shape using a good pair of scissors and then filed to suit. Worked a like a charm. Copper is very soft material to work with and complex shapes can be easily formed - only advice is don't bend it too much as it becomes "work hardened" and brittle. I also tinned the ends of the new connector with solder to give them a bit more of a snug fit.
